Consider Your Garden Space

The amount of space you’ve got in your garden will additionally influence your tomato seed selection. Determinate tomato varieties are compact and bushy, making them ideally suited for small gardens or container gardening. Indeterminate varieties, alternatively, are vining and require more house however typically produce bigger yields. Choose a tomato selection that fits the available area and help buildings in your garden.

Decide Your Tomato Goals

Are you rising tomatoes for slicing, canning, sauces, or salads? Knowing your supposed use for the tomatoes will guide your seed selection. Beefsteak tomatoes are perfect for slicing, while Roma tomatoes are wonderful for making sauces. Cherry tomatoes are great for snacking, and inheritorloom varieties supply distinctive flavors and appearances. Identify your goals and preferences to slender down your options.

Illness Resistance

Tomato plants are prone to various diseases, reminiscent of blight and wilt, which can devastate your garden. To reduce the risk of disease, look for tomato seed varieties which can be immune to common ailments in your area. Illness-resistant tomatoes are typically labeled with codes, so check seed packets or descriptions for information on their illness resistance.

Growth Duration

Completely different tomato varieties have varying development durations. Some mature early and produce fruits in as little as 50-60 days, while others take longer, up to ninety days or more. Select tomato seeds that align with your gardening timeline and climate. Shorter-season varieties are higher for areas with shorter rising seasons, while longer-season varieties generally is a great alternative for areas with gentle climates.
